sbugert / react-native-admob

A react-native component for Google AdMob banners
BSD 2-Clause "Simplified" License
1.13k stars 532 forks source link

build error - ld: 41 duplicate symbols for architecture x86_64 #478

Closed codler closed 4 years ago

codler commented 4 years ago

I tried 2.0.0-beta.6 with autolinking. and use react-native 0.60.5

when I run react-native run-ios Im getting this error.


duplicate symbol _OBJC_METACLASS_$_RNDFPBannerViewManager in:
    /Users/Grape/xcode/aktieblock/ios/build/aktieblock/Build/Products/Debug-iphonesimulator/react-native-admob/libreact-native-admob.a(RNDFPBannerViewManager.o)
    /Users/Grape/xcode/aktieblock/ios/build/aktieblock/Build/Products/Debug-iphonesimulator/libRNAdMobManager.a(RNDFPBannerViewManager.o)
ld: 41 duplicate symbols for architecture x86_64
clang: error: linker command failed with exit code 1 (use -v to see invocation)

** BUILD FAILED **
`
``
codler commented 4 years ago

nvm, solved it by removing in Link Binary With Libraries under Build Phases in Xcode